Civils contractor Galldris sold to staff

North London civil engineering firm Galldris has become the latest contractor to transition to an Employee Ownership Trust (EOT).

Donal Gallagher and Sean O’Driscoll who founded the business in 1998 will remain involved in the day to day running of Galldris.

They said: “From our clients and stakeholders perspective, it is very much business as usual.”

Galldris added the move “will help ensure sustainable growth and adaptability in an ever-evolving industry.”

The firm said: “The establishment of the EOT allows employees to have a stake in the success of the company, promoting a sense of ownership and shared responsibility.

“This initiative aligns with Galldris’ core values of collaboration, innovation, and dedication to quality, enabling the workforce to contribute actively to the company’s strategic direction and growth.”

Latest results for Galldris for the year to March 2024 show the firm generated a strong pre-tax profit of £21m on revenue of £125m.
